Weather & Seasons
Winter
Winters are mild and cool, with average temperatures in the fifties and sixties. You should pack a light jacket or sweater for outdoor walking and museum visits. While rain is more common during this season, it rarely disrupts travel for long, allowing for a comfortable experience throughout your stay.
Spring & early summer
This is the most beautiful time to visit, as the gardens are lush and the temperature is perfect. Layered clothing is recommended, as mornings can be crisp while afternoons warm up significantly. It is the ideal season for walking tours and exploring the outdoor areas of the Galindo House.
Mid-summer
Expect warm to hot days, often reaching the high eighties or nineties. We advise wearing lightweight, breathable clothing and staying hydrated throughout the day. Activities are best scheduled for the cooler morning hours to ensure you remain comfortable while walking between the museum and nearby dining or transit.
Fall season
Fall brings comfortable, clear weather that is perfect for sightseeing and enjoying the local outdoor amenities. Daytime temperatures are pleasant, though you may want a light layer for the cooler evenings. It is a very popular time for events, so expect a slightly busier atmosphere around the downtown area.
Rain & snow
Snow is virtually non-existent in this part of California, but rain does occur during the winter months. Visitors should pack a sturdy umbrella and waterproof footwear for wet days. Rain rarely forces the cancellation of events, but it may shift your plans toward more indoor activities like museums.
